Independence, Ohio
Aug 17, 1937 – Nov 10, 2022
Peter E. Cappelli, age 85. Beloved husband of 62 years to Laverne (nee Wisner). Loving father to Paul, Diane Pollack (Rob), and Tony (Tina). Cherished grandfather to Paul Jr. (Joanie), Carli Meneses (Cesar), Danielle Smith (Don), Holly Cappelli-Jones (Justin), Mackenzie Cappelli (Justin), Nicole Pollack, Christy Cappelli, Garrett Pollack (Delmy), and Nicholas Fear (James). Great grandfather to Sofia and Stella Meneses, Devin Smith, Christian Jones, Hudson Cappelli, Rogan Cappelli, and Haley Hurtuk. Son of the late Edward and Roxanne (nee Sarley). Brother to Rosemary Everett (Ron). Uncle and friend to many.
Peter was a proud member of St. Monica Church for 60 years. He was an officer and volunteer with St. Vincent De Paul, member of Holy Name Society and many others. Peter followed in his father's footsteps and worked at Prudential Insurance for 38 years. He was an avid golfer and bowler. Peter proudly served his country in the US Army.
Visitation Tuesday, November 15, 2022 from 4:00 to 8:00 p.m. at FORTUNA FUNERAL HOME, 7076 Brecksville Rd, Independence, OH 44131. Wednesday, November 16, 2022 10:00 a.m. Mass of Christian Burial at St. Monica Church, 13623 Rockside Rd, Garfield Heights, OH 44125 (EVERYONE IS ASKED TO MEET AT CHURCH). Interment All Saints Cemetery.
